KEY TAKEAWAYS

– The insulation behind the studs is doing two jobs. It evens out an uneven old wall because it compresses slightly, and it stops air circulating in the voids behind the studwork, which is where moisture gets carried to a cold surface.

– Going into masonry, mark up and drill all your fixing holes first, plug them, then feed the screws through. Trying to drill straight through the studs into the wall behind will jam the drill once it hits the insulation.

– A vapour open system still needs a vapour control layer. Those are two different things, and a random sheet of polythene is not a substitute for a proper membrane.

– Run the membrane horizontally rather than vertically. You get fewer joints to tape, and every joint, every staple and every service penetration has to be covered.

– Timber studs are a cold bridge, but tested systems allow for it. At 100mm or more of timber it stops counting as a thermal bridge. Go thinner and it becomes one, and that’s where you’ll see a line of mould appear.

– In tight spots like meter cupboards, under stairs and fitted wardrobes you won’t get the full depth in. Use a thinner board rather than nothing, because any insulation there is better than a bare cold patch.

– Reveals need an insulated board bedded on a full bed of adhesive, not dot and dab, so there are no voids underneath, then mechanically fixed as well.

– The airtightness sealant never sets. That’s deliberate, so it moves with the building rather than cracking.
